The word comes from Latin lictia, “liberty” (from Latin licēre, “to allow”), used in the words lictia docdi (also lictia doctorandi), meaning “to accept teaching”, and lictia ad practicandum (also lictia) . practicandi), which means “consent to work”, refers to a person who has a certificate of requirement to do work.

The Gregorian Reformation of the Catholic Church increased the emphasis on economics in episcopal schools in the 11th and 12th centuries, and Pope Gregory VII ordered all bishops to prepare methods for teaching the arts.

Counselors and teachers have a lot of control over who can teach in their area of ​​work or teaching authority. In the 12th century, their authority over their independence was limited to all teachers in their dioceses, and teachers were forbidden to act as teachers without the permission of their disciples. There were sometimes conflicts between the schools and local teachers who managed educational institutions without their consent and often asked the administrators for large donations in advance when granting permission to teach. In response to this abuse of power, Pope Alexander III asked that the lictia docdi be granted to anyone deemed capable of learning. This allowed the church to gradually increase its educational authority, while also reducing the ability of individual students.

At first, for medieval university students, the lictia docdi took a different form than bachelor’s, master’s, or doctorate degrees. The latter indicated talents in various capacities (art, religion, law, medicine), while lictia meant teaching. It was not given by the university but by the church, to the head of the diocese where the university was located. However, lictia is granted at the request of the university, just before the applicant acquires a master’s degree in specialist or doctor, requirements plus licensing are only a formal procedure.

Over time, however, the distinction between lictia on the one hand and bachelor’s, master’s and doctoral degrees on the other began to fade. In European universities, the lictia serves as an academic qualification between a bachelor’s degree on the one hand and a master’s degree or doctorate on the other, especially at higher levels. In Argtina, the degree of Lictiate (Spanish: Licciatura), which makes one a licciado, is a four to six year degree and requires a final written thesis.

The Catholic University of Sydney is a pontifical institute, so the Lictiate of Sacred Theology is offered above the Master’s degree and can only be obtained after seven years of study (five years for S.T.B.; two years for S.T.L.). The office is part of the three cycles of theological education in the Roman Catholic Church founded in 1931: matriculation (STB); lictiate (STL) and doctorate (STD). It is the authorization that allows teachers to teach in universities. See John Paul II’s Apostolic Constitution, Sapitia Christiana.

In Belgian universities, a person called a Lictiate (or Lictiaat in Dutch, or Liccié in French, abbreviated lic.) carries the education of a master’s degree. A Lictiate woman was called Lictiate in Dutch and Licciée in French. The years it takes to get a Lictiate degree are called Lictiaat or Lictie in Dutch and Licce in French. It is the second level of university education, after the candidate (or Kandidaat in Dutch, or Candidat in Frch, abbreviated cand.). A female candidate was called Kandidate in Dutch and a candidate in Frch. The years leading up to the candidate degree were called Kandidaats or Kandidateuur in Dutch and Candidature in Frch. Each of these two levels should take at least two years (four semesters) of successful study. A thesis must be written (called lictiaatsverhandeling in Dutch and mémoire de licce in French). This graduation system is being replaced by an American master’s degree system. In Bolivia, the Licciatura is a professional degree from the Anglo-Saxon Bachelor of Arts or Bachelor in Scice, where the student needs more credits to complete the professional curriculum than those required in the Anglo-Saxon system. Licciatura allows the holder to practice his profession throughout Bolivia. The length requirements for obtaining a Licciatura vary depending on the profession, but most universities require that the program be completed in four to five years. In addition to the lengthy requirements, universities in Bolivia require all applicants, upon completion of the curriculum, to complete their studies by writing an essay or sitting an exam that allows the government and university authorities to test the student’s professional knowledge. skills.

In Brazil, the Licciatura is a professional degree from the Anglo-Saxon Bachelor of Arts or Bachelor of Scice, because students need more credits to complete the professional curriculum than those required in the Anglo-Saxon system. The Licciatura qualification enables its holder to teach culture in primary and secondary schools. Although the lengthy requirements to obtain a Licciatura are usually related to the study program, most universities require that the curriculum be completed in four to five years. In addition to lengthy academic requirements, Brazilian universities may require applicants to complete their studies by writing an essay and taking an oral exam. This assessment is made by professors and researchers whose aim is to evaluate the student’s knowledge and professional skills.
